EU Parliament is set to adopt e-fuel mandate for ships. But is it enough?
One year after the start of negotiations in Parliament on the European Commission’s climate package, ‘Fit for 55’, the FuelEU Maritime proposal is finally making its way to plenary vote in mid-October. T&E explains what to expect from the negotiations and recommendations on how the FuelEU Maritime can best help to decarbonise European shipping.
